索引创建 1:索引提高查询速度,降低写入速度,权衡常用的查询字段,不必在太多列上建索引 2. 在mongodb中,索引可以按字段升序/降序来创建,便于排序 3. 默认是用btree来组织索引文件,2.4版本以后,也允许建立hash索引. 查看查询计划 db.find(query ...
首先我们来了解索引,如果有基础的可以直接看最后面的操作。 可参照 DoNotStop 的CSDN 博客 ,全文地址请点击: https: blog.csdn.net u article details 创建索引: mongodb使用createIndex 和ensureIndex 方法来创建索引,前者用于 . 及以上版本,后者用于 . 以下版本。语法:db.COLLECTION NAME.ensu ...
2019-04-17 11:17 0 500 推荐指数:
索引创建 1:索引提高查询速度,降低写入速度,权衡常用的查询字段,不必在太多列上建索引 2. 在mongodb中,索引可以按字段升序/降序来创建,便于排序 3. 默认是用btree来组织索引文件,2.4版本以后,也允许建立hash索引. 查看查询计划 db.find(query ...
mongodb 创建常用的创建索引的有 signle Field Indexes Compound multikey,创建索引就是按照索引字段把documnet 进行排序,索引只存储了document 创建索引的字段的值,创建索引的目的就是为了加快读取数据的速度,当然在插入时创建索引,必然会减慢 ...
创建索引: db.集合.ensureIndex({属性:1}) #1表示升序,-1表示降序 具体操作: db.test.ensureIndex({name:1}) MongoDB在默认情况下索引字段的值可以相同 创建唯一索引(索引的值是唯一 ...
1.为普通字段添加索引,并且为索引命名 db.集合名.createIndex( {"字段名": 1 },{"name":'idx_字段名'}) 说明: (1)索引命名规范:idx_<构成索引的字段名>。如果字段名字过长,可采用字段缩写。 (2)字段值后面 ...
规则对存储值进行排序,而且索引的存储位置在内存中,所在从索引中检索数据会非常快。如果没有索引,MongoDB ...
一、索引 MongoDB 提供了多样性的索引支持,索引信息被保存在system.indexes 中,且默认总是为_id创建索引,它的索引使用基本和MySQL 等关系型数据库一样。其实可以这样说说,索引是凌驾于数据存储系统之上的另一层系统,所以各种结构迥异的存储都有相同或相似的索引实现及使用接口 ...
介绍 上篇介绍了Linux环境下安装Node.js的步骤,紧接着来安装mongodb。另外,推荐我的另一篇 Windows下图文详解Mongodb安装及配置,先在Windows下熟悉下mongodb,再来看这篇文章会更容易明白。 安装步骤 对应自己的服务器系统,去官网下载对应版本 ...
在linux下创建shell脚本 chmod 755 test.sh 因为自己是在windows下编辑的shell脚本,然后上传 所以在linux上执行 -bash: ./test.sh: /bin/bash^M: bad interpreter ...